Understanding Family Offices and Their Unique Needs

Family offices come in various forms—single-family offices, which serve one family, and multi-family offices, which cater to multiple families. Regardless of their structure, these offices usually manage a range of services including investment management, estate planning, tax optimization, and philanthropic endeavors. Their overarching goal is to not only grow wealth for future generations but also to provide a stable financial environment that can withstand external shocks.

Given the complexities involved in managing substantial assets, family offices face unique challenges. These can include aligning the interests of family members, planning for wealth transfer across generations, and navigating regulatory and tax environments. As such, secure wealth diversification becomes an essential strategy to address these challenges effectively.

The Concept of Wealth Diversification

Wealth diversification is the practice of spreading investments across various asset classes, sectors, and geographic regions to mitigate risk. Instead of putting all their financial resources into one type of investment, family offices can benefit significantly from a diversified portfolio that may include:

  • Real Estate: Investing in both residential and commercial properties can provide steady income through rents and appreciation over time.
  • Public and Private Equities: Balancing investments in stocks with private equity can create a buffer against market volatility.
  • Bonds and Fixed-Income Securities: These can offer more stable returns and reduce overall portfolio risk.
  • Alternative Investments: Hedge funds, commodities, venture capital, and art are examples of assets that can provide diversification and potentially higher returns.
  • Cash Reserves: Allocating a part of the portfolio to liquid assets ensures the availability of cash for immediate needs, allowing for quicker decision-making in times of market downturns.

The Importance of Secure Wealth Diversification

  1. Risk Management: Diversification is one of the most effective strategies for mitigating risk. By spreading investments across various asset classes, family offices can protect against the poor performance of a single investment. In a volatile market, this balance helps to ensure that no single adverse event can significantly impact the family’s overall wealth.

  2. Enhanced Returns: While diversification does not guarantee against losses, it can position family offices to capture better returns across different markets and sectors. In an era of low-interest rates and uncertain equity markets, exploring niche investment opportunities can lead to significant gains.

  3. Regulatory Compliance: With changing regulatory frameworks, especially in the realms of taxation and investment, a diversified approach can help family offices navigate compliance issues more effectively. Different asset classes may be subject to varying regulations, so understanding these can play a crucial role in safeguarding wealth.

  4. Resilience in Economic Downturns: Economic cycles are inevitable. A well-diversified portfolio can help family offices withstand market downturns and provide the stability needed during challenging times. This is particularly essential for families looking to preserve wealth for future generations.

  5. Flexibility: A diversified portfolio offers flexibility in responding to changing market conditions or family needs. For instance, if a particular sector shows strong growth, a family office can adjust its investments accordingly, reallocating resources to maximize returns.
